What to Expect (Job Responsibilities):
Lead a team of project professionals through planning, field investigations, remediation efforts, and final reporting
Serve as the primary point of contact for clients, ensuring all requirements are met according to contract specifications
Develop technical approaches and cost proposals in response to client requests for proposals
Manage project scopes of work, schedules, and budgets to ensure successful project execution
Coordinate subcontracting activities and oversee staff to ensure quality and adherence to project goals
What is Required (Qualifications):
Minimum 10 years of project management experience in successfully managing multiple projects
Strong technical background in hazardous waste management, environmental compliance, or military munitions response
Proven ability to lead cross‑functional teams in a fast‑paced environment
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with attention to detail and problem‑solving abilities
Bachelor's degree in Geology, Hydrology, Engineering, or a related field; master's degree preferred
How to Stand Out (Preferred Qualifications):
Professional licensure (e.g., PE, PG) or the ability to obtain it within three years
OSHA 40‑hour HAZWOPER training with current refresher
Experience working with federal government clients
Strong working relationships with federal clients and agencies
Prior experience leading proposal/capture efforts for federal agencies
